AnyDesk

AnyDesk is a fast remote desktop solution that lets you access your devices and files from any location. Whether you are providing technical support to a client across the globe or accessing your office workstation from home, the platform delivers a smooth, lag-free experience. It uses a unique codec to ensure high frame rates and low latency, even on internet connections with low bandwidth.

You can manage your entire fleet of devices through a centralized console, making it a go-to choice for IT professionals and remote teams. The software is lightweight and runs across all major operating systems, allowing you to bridge the gap between different platforms effortlessly. It solves the problem of physical distance by giving you full control over remote hardware as if you were sitting right in front of it.

RemoteView

RemoteView gives you the power to access and control your computers or mobile devices from anywhere in the world using just a web browser. You can manage remote assets without installing complex software on your local machine, making it easy to provide technical support or work from home. It eliminates the need for VPNs by using secure encrypted connections to bridge the gap between your current location and your office workstation.

You can perform essential tasks like file transfers, remote printing, and screen recording during active sessions. The platform is designed for IT administrators and business professionals who need reliable access to unattended servers or remote kiosks. Whether you are managing a single PC or a global fleet of devices, you can group assets and set granular permissions to keep your infrastructure organized and secure.

AnyDesk Features

  • High-Speed Streaming Experience fluid screen sharing with 60 fps, ensuring you can work on graphic-heavy tasks without annoying lag or stuttering.
  • Unattended Access Set up secure passwords to access your office computer or remote servers anytime without needing someone to accept the connection.
  • File Transfer Move documents and data between local and remote devices quickly using a dedicated file manager or simple copy-paste commands.
  • Remote Printing Print documents from a remote computer directly to your local printer, saving you the step of transferring files first.
  • Mobile-to-PC Control Control your desktop computer from your smartphone or tablet using native apps designed for touch-screen navigation and precision.
  • Session Recording Record your remote support sessions to create training materials or maintain a detailed audit trail for security compliance.

RemoteView Features

  • Web-Based Access. Connect to your remote devices instantly through any standard web browser without needing to install dedicated viewer software.
  • Remote Power Control. Turn on, restart, or shut down your remote computers from afar using Wake-on-LAN technology to save energy.
  • Drag-and-Drop File Transfer. Move documents and folders between your local and remote machines quickly with a simple drag-and-drop interface.
  • Multi-Monitor Support. View and switch between multiple monitors on the remote system to maintain your full office productivity setup.
  • Live Screen Recording. Record your remote sessions to create tutorials or keep a visual audit trail of all maintenance activities.
  • Remote Mobile Control. Access and control Android devices remotely to provide mobile support or manage unattended digital signage and kiosks.
